Cold Storage

What it is

Cold storage facilities keep vegetables and fruit fresh much longer than simple refrigeration. These facilities are a great investment for produce with a naturally short harvest season, since they allow for longer market availability and decreased product losses due to spoilage.

 

How it Works

In cold storage, both climate and atmosphere are optimally controlled to prevent fungal and bacterial growth, greatly increasing the shelf life of fresh produce. By decreasing the concentration of oxygen and adding certified gasses to a low temperature environment, conditions are such that spoilage is slowed and produce stays marketable longer. Depending on the product, freshness can be maintained for up to a year.

Drying

What it is

Agricultural drying facilities are used for processing fruits, vegetables, nuts, and spices to increase shelf life and transportability while intensifying flavor. A typical drying line will also include washing units and slicing, chopping, or de-pitting machinery, depending on the product. Chopping or slicing equipment is often necessary when drying larger fruits or vegetables (like apples, zucchini, carrots, or pears) but is not always necessary for cherry tomatoes, persimmons, and any small fruits or vegetables with high water content. De-pitting is done either before or after drying, depending on the fruit. Some important concerns when determining drying parameters include maintaining flavor profiles, setting parameters to avoid over-drying, and maintaining hygienic conditions.

 

How it Works

The two main types of industrial dryers used for agricultural applications today are static dryers and continuous dryers, compared below. 

Quick comparison

Static dryer

  • Relatively low initial investment
  • Production in batches of ~800-5000 kg per day, 2-3 batches per day
  • Slightly lower product uniformity
  • Somewhat labour intensive
  • Does not have modular capacity for processing line
How do static dryers work?

Static dryers (or batch dryers) are heated stainless steel chambers containing mesh wire shelves for the produce to be dried on. Static dryers work by producing a constant stream of hot, dry air that enters the unit, flows through the chamber, and is vented to be dehumidified and reheated before re-entering the unit. Constant airflow dries the product uniformly, and automatic monitoring and shut off result in properly dried, hygienic fruit and vegetables.

This system ensures that no condensation is formed and the product is not over-dry and tough, while decreasing operating costs through sustainable power usage.  While this drying method does result in a slight decrease in product uniformity, the initial investment is relatively low, and these units can process 800 – 5,000 kg per batch with  2-3 batches completed each day. Depending on the product, required production capacity, and uniformity requirements, this could be an excellent choice for your production line.

Continuous dryer

  • Higher initial investment
  • Can produce between 3000 kg – 50,000 kg of dried fruit per day
  • Highest possible product uniformity
  • Low labour requirements
  • Can directly feed into next step in processing line
How do continuous dryers work?

For a continuous dryer, fresh produce is constantly fed into the partially sealed hot air chamber via a conveyor belt and slowly dried. The dried fruit exits the chamber and either feeds into the next unit for further processing or is fed directly into a packaging unit. Though it involves a higher initial investment, given the increase in product quality, higher throughput, and lower operational costs, the initial costs incurred can be captured relatively quickly depending on production capacity.

Nut Cracking

What it is

Industrial nut cracking machines effectively process whole nuts to remove the shells and separate shells from intact kernels.

 

How it Works

The nuts are cracked either by a series of rollers or concentric metal drums, either of which use friction to split and shear off the shells while allowing the whole kernels to freely drop into a hopper for collection. Nut cracking machinery is necessary for any industrial or scale-up nut production, with different specifications required depending on the type of nuts being processed. A nut production line generally involves washing machinery, nut shelling machinery, kernel shell separators, grading machinery (either mechanical or manual), and packaging facilities.

Types of nuts: hard or medium-hard shell nuts, such as palm, macadamia, walnut, pecan, almond, hazelnut, chestnut.

Sorting

What it is

Sorting machinery separates components by quality, physical characteristics (like weight, size, firmness, or physical defects), or color as an indicator of ripeness and are typically included in any fresh fruit, vegetable, or nut processing line. A washing line is normally incorporated with sorting machinery and a pallet tipper to pour the fruit or vegetables into the water, before they are fed into the sorting machinery, generally while still wet. The three primary types of sorting are mechanical sorting, manual sorting, and optical sorting.

How it works

Mechanical sorting equipment sorts vegetables, fruit, and nuts by weight or size. This equipment involves a smaller initial investment and lower labour cost compared with manual sorting. For fruits and vegetables which are graded based on size, this type of equipment is a good choice. For example, apples and watermelons can be mechanically sorted with good fidelity. For fruits and vegetables with multiple relevant parameters for determining grade, an optical sorter is preferable.

How it works

Manual sorting equipment involves the lowest initial investment but involves ongoing labour costs as the product is manually separated by individuals along a vibrating or roller table. This method involves a certain amount of error since not everyone will be as observant and sort in the same way. This method is ideal if labour is readily available and for products which are easily damaged, underripe, or exhibit spoilage or bruising in a visually obvious way.

How it works

Optical sorting equipment is highly effective at grading agricultural products based on indicators of quality such as size, color, firmness, and the absence of spoilage or physical damage. Though they involve the largest initial investment, optical sorters have the highest fidelity, sort based on multiple parameters, and involve the lowest long-term costs in terms of labour. Optical sorting is ideal for tomatoes which are going to be sold fresh and blueberries, since ripeness indicators can be easily determined with optical sensors.

Packaging

What it is

Every item we purchase, whether online or in person, local or international, generic or custom-made, is packaged to protect goods, preserve quality, and make it easy to transport. Packaging is especially important in the food industry, where 1.3 billion tons of food is wasted  each year due to spoilage or damage during transport. By choosing the right type of packaging and equipment for your processing plant, you  not only reduce waste by protecting your product and increasing ease of transport, but also add value by keeping it fresh. Packaging is especially important  for international exchange, as it ensures that products arrive in the same condition they left the production facility–organized, hygienic, and intact–and that they meet the hygiene and safety requirements for entry into the global economy.

 

How it works

Packaging equipment ranges from sterile food packaging units for vacuum sealing, bagging, and stretch wrapping, to boxing and bundling for delivery to local markets or export. Depending on your product, production rate, and market, your processing line may require multiple different types of packaging and packing machines which integrate seamlessly with each other and into your current setup. For example, your fresh tomato line may require measuring and boxing your product in plastic seal-top containers, printing and adhering labels, and packaging in corrugated cardboard boxes for transport. All of these machines must be integrated properly to prevent product loss and damage while maximizing efficiency.

Market acces

What it is

Market access is simply your ability to sell your product, either locally or internationally. Having access to the market involves overcoming barriers to trade, which includes meeting local or international regulations and standards and obtaining certifications which add value and validity to your product.

 

How we help

We have experience helping clients in the following three main areas of market access:

  1. Identifying and complying with local and international standards, and meeting the criteria for certifications which increase market access. Depending on your market, obtaining organic, ISO (International Organization for Standardization), and/or GLOBAL G.A.P. certifications will increase your market access and the legitimacy of your business.
  2. Transport of goods and meeting transport requirements.
  3. Discovering wholesalers and potential purchasers for client’s products and making the connection in an efficient and effective manner that gives you the best chance of success.

    Business calculations give you insight into the local and global market, help you choose the right investment strategy, and show what growth could look like for you. At TGS, we help you ensure that your plan is profitable before you even begin, or change a plan that is not working the way you want it to.

    The first thing is to look at your investment overview, which is the initial cost of starting your business or making a new investment. This could include purchasing new machinery or equipment, land, buildings, or other capital, but does not include any operational costs.

    Next, we want to look at all the variables for your production line. These are costs that you expect to change month by month or year to year, like labour, the selling price of your product, delivery charges, utilities, or sourcing raw materials. These are costs that fluctuate based on market conditions.

    Profit and loss calculations give an indication of profitability and your margins, information that helps you understand how solid your business is and gauge your ability to generate profit over a set period of time.

    Looking at cash flow helps you understand the daily operational costs and revenue of your business. While profit and loss calculations look at long-term changes and the overall financial position of your company, cash flow is what’s going on at the micro level in your business bank account.

    Finally, a flexibility test is used to look at how secure your business case is by measuring the response to fluctuations in your production costs or the sales price of your product. This test gives you insight into the overall financial stability of your company.

    Market Data is all about understanding the demand for what you are producing. This involves finding your market niche and determining what product grade you need to attain given your market, what standards and certifications are necessary to reach your customer, and determining what equipment is worth the investment given your resources.     Example:

    Suppose you are operating an apple orchard in Uzbekistan. It is September and you have a lot of apples. You have three options: you could sell them immediately on the local market at a low price, store them in cold storage facilities and sell them later when demand is higher, or package them for export and sell your apples for a better price to a wholesaler in Russia. Determining which option is best involves understanding the local and global market and choosing what equipment to invest in and which certifications and permits to apply for.
